It depicts several different types of rodents, including: rats, mice, zibet, marmot, hydra, hamster, and lemmings. \u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eCarl Joseph Brodtmann (1787-1862) was a Swiss artist and lithographer who was known for his highly detailed and accurate natural history illustrations. He was a pioneer in the field of lithography, which was a relatively new printing technique at the time.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eIn 1816, Brodtmann published a series of lithographs titled \"Naturhistorische Bilder Gallerie aus dem Thierreiche\" (Natural History Picture Gallery from the Animal Kingdom). The series included illustrations of a wide range of animals, from insects to mammals, and was highly sought after by collectors and naturalists of the time.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eNeedless to say, this superb 1816 engraving will frame expertly. \u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003e\u003cspan\u003e\u003c\/span\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p data-label=\"Size\"\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eSize:\u003c\/strong\u003e 16.75\" x 13.5\"\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p data-label=\"Condition\"\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eCondition:\u003c\/strong\u003e Age appropriate wear. Please refer to each print's photo to get a better understanding of the condition.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e","brand":"Authentic Vintage Posters","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":40751651487859,"sku":"AP2313","price":75.0,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0088\/3005\/8556\/products\/AP2313-M.jpg?v=1678413987"},{"product_id":"diderot-antique-musical-instruments-1767-4","title":"Wind Instruments- Hand Colored Engraving","description":"\u003cdiv\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eStep back into the 18th century with this original antique print from the \"Encyclopédie, ou dictionnaire raisonné des sciences, des arts et des métiers,\" a monumental work published between 1751 and 1772. Edited by intellectual giants Denis Diderot and Jean le Rond d'Alembert, this encyclopedia aimed to compile and disseminate the knowledge of the era, blending scientific rigor with artistic elegance.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This particular plate, titled \"Lutherie, Suite des Instruments à vent,\" showcases the detailed craftsmanship of wind instruments. The intricate engravings illustrate various parts and complete views of woodwind instruments, offering a glimpse into the sophisticated techniques and designs of the time. Each figure meticulously depicts components such as reeds, mouthpieces, and the bodies of various woodwinds, highlighting the complexity and beauty of these musical instruments.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eA must-have for collectors and enthusiasts of antique prints, musical history, and the Enlightenment era.\u003cbr\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c!----\u003e\u003cp data-label=\"Size\"\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eSize:\u003c\/strong\u003e 17.5\" x 10.5\"\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p data-label=\"Condition\"\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eCondition:\u003c\/strong\u003e Age-appropriate wear. Please refer to each print's image to get a better understanding of the condition.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e","brand":"Authentic Vintage Posters","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":43940056236147,"sku":"AP6687-5","price":65.0,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0088\/3005\/8556\/files\/AP6687-5.jpg?v=1764115211"},{"product_id":"universal-mag-1748-antique-print-electrical-experiments-by-l-abbe-nolet-1","title":"Electrical Experiments by L’Abbé Nolet","description":"\u003cdiv\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This original 1747 copperplate engraving illustrates the electrical experiments of Abbé Jean-Antoine Nollet, one of the pioneering figures in the early study of electricity. Published in London for J. Hinton at the King’s Arms, St. Paul’s Church Yard, the plate presents several devices used in Nollet’s demonstrations, including friction machines, conductors, and Leyden-jar-related apparatus.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eNollet (1700–1770) was a physicist, clergyman, and Fellow of the Royal Society whose public experiments helped introduce electrical science to a wide audience during the Enlightenment. His demonstrations were famous for using large electrostatic generators and novel apparatus that revealed the behavior of charged bodies long before electricity was fully understood.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e engraving retains impressive detail, with crisp line work and the elegant technical drafting characteristic of mid-18th-century scientific illustration. Please refer to each print's image to get a better understanding of the condition.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e","brand":"Authentic Vintage Posters","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":43940056432755,"sku":"AP6687-7","price":110.0,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0088\/3005\/8556\/files\/AP6687-7.jpg?v=1764115364"},{"product_id":"universal-mag-1748-antique-print-methods-of-blowing-and-casting-plate-glass","title":"Blowing and Casting Glass- Copper Engraving","description":"\u003cdiv\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This original copper plate engraving was published in November 1747 for \u003cem\u003eThe Universal Magazine of Knowledge and Pleasure\u003c\/em\u003e, the London periodical known for documenting trades, technologies, and scientific practices of the eighteenth century. The plate illustrates the several methods of blowing and casting plate glass, showing craftsmen at work across different stages of the process.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eCopper plate engraving brings out the fine textures of the furnace walls, the molten glass, the blowing tools, and the heavy molds used to form plate glass sheets. Scenes like this were valuable teaching aids for readers who had never set foot inside a glasshouse. They reveal the physical labor required to control extreme heat, shape the molten material, and create usable sheets long before mechanized rolling and continuous casting existed.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e engraving preserves a remarkable look at pre industrial glassmaking, a trade that blended chemistry, muscle, and precision. Please refer to each print's image to get a better understanding of the condition.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Authentic Vintage Posters","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44940498632819,"sku":"AP7686","price":60.0,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0088\/3005\/8556\/files\/2026-05-08-12-05-53-01.jpg?v=1778275231"},{"product_id":"antique-print-11","title":"Baptism Scene, Copper Engraving","description":"\u003cp\u003eThis refined mid-18th century line engraving preserves a tender baptism scene by Giuseppe Maria Crespi, the celebrated Bolognese Baroque master known as 'lo Spagnoletto.' Executed by the German engraver Anton Riedel in 1754, the print demonstrates exceptional technical skill in translating Crespi's characteristic chiaroscuro and intimate genre-religious style into the engraved medium.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eThe composition captures a quiet moment of sacrament: a priest extends the aspergillum over a baptismal font while attendants present an infant. Riedel's dense, systematic cross-hatching creates the atmospheric depth and tonal subtlety for which Crespi's paintings were renowned. The clear Latin credits below the image, 'pinxit' for the painter and 'delineavit et sculpsit' for the engraver, follow established conventions of reproductive printmaking.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eBefore photography, such engravings served as the primary means for disseminating knowledge of important artworks across Europe. This example represents both fine craftsmanship and an important document in the history of art reproduction. Please refer to each print's image to get a better understanding of the condition.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Authentic Vintage Posters","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":44940499386483,"sku":"AP7692","price":85.0,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0088\/3005\/8556\/files\/2026-05-08-12-08-26-01.jpg?v=1778275310"},{"product_id":"antique-print-13","title":"Moses Striking the Rock, Copper Engraving","description":"\u003cp\u003eThis refined copper engraving reproduces a composition after Raphael, one of the great masters of the Italian High Renaissance alongside Leonardo da Vinci and Michelangelo. The scene depicts the Biblical episode from Exodus 17, in which Moses strikes the rock at Horeb and brings forth water for the thirsty Israelites. Moses stands in a dynamic contrapposto pose, commanding the center of the composition, while the surrounding figures react with astonishment, urgency, and relief.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eThe print comes from the collection of Chevalier Vicar, Jean Baptiste Wicar, a French neoclassical painter and collector whose holdings of Old Master drawings became one of the important European collections of Renaissance art. As Plate 16 from a published catalog, the work likely served to document and circulate the drawings associated with the Wicar collection, now closely tied to Lille, France.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eReproductive engravings like this played an important educational role in the nineteenth century, allowing students, collectors, and scholars to study Renaissance masterworks without needing access to the original drawings. The warm sepia tone echoes the appearance of Old Master drawings made in brown ink or wash, giving the piece both scholarly value and a beautiful historic character.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eSize:\u003c\/strong\u003e 7.0\" x 9.75\"\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eArtist:\u003c\/strong\u003e Raffaello Sanzio da Urbino (Raphael)\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003e\u003cstrong\u003eCondition:\u003c\/strong\u003e Very Good, Age-appropriate wear.
